Background
In theory, the conversion of scientific and technological achievements generally refers to the practice of scientific and technological achievements made by scientific research institutions and individuals to convert the achievements into new technologies, new materials, new products or new services for social production and life. From the socio-economic point of view, the technology is a transition from recessive productivity to dominant productivity, and is a system engineering with technological investment as early cost and technological output as later benefit. In this process, firstly, technical innovation is necessary as the basis for the achievement transformation. The technical innovation is that the American economics specialist pander puts forward the concept in the book of economic development theory. He gives the definition under technical innovation of "recombination of production elements". The form includes five kinds: introducing a new product, developing a new market, finding a new source of raw materials, inventing a new production process flow and adopting a new enterprise organization form. From the content inspection, the transformation of scientific and technological achievements and the technical innovation are basically homogeneous concepts.
The scientific and technological achievement transformation is a complex and systematic project and has the following characteristics:
(1) the conversion of scientific and technological achievements is a key point of combining science and technology with economy;
(2) the basis of scientific and technological achievement transformation is that scientific research units and individuals need to produce scientific achievements with transformation values;
(3) the scientific and technological achievement transformation is not an idea, more importantly, a practical process, and is a process of enabling scientific technology to approach commercialization continuously, gathering and coordinating social resources, realizing optimal configuration and promoting industrialization. In view of this, technological innovation and outcome transformation are complex processes, systematic processes, relying solely on personal abilities, difficult to achieve with the power of a single enterprise, requiring a recombination of social production elements, requiring environments, conditions and atmospheres conducive to transformation, requiring government support and support. So to accelerate the progress of outcome transformation, national innovation systems are usually set up by the government. The concept of the national innovation system is established on the basis that the connection between various action subjects in the innovation process is important for improving the technical performance. Innovation and outcome transformations are the result of a complex set of relationships between the various roles that produce, distribute, and apply the various knowledge. The performance of a country's innovation depends in large part on how these roles are interrelated into an aggregate of knowledge creation and use. These roles are primarily enterprises, universities and public research institutions and the people who work in these roles. The connection between them can take the form of cooperative research, personnel communication, patent sharing, equipment purchase, and other various channels. The economic cooperation and development Organization (OECD) considers that the core content or key target of a national innovation system is the circular flow of scientific and technical knowledge in a country, and indicates that the failure of the innovation system and the market failure caused by insufficient research and development investment of enterprises due to too short eyes can be corrected by establishing an intermediary mechanism through innovative production, study, research and cooperation plans and network plans under the support of government policies.
The national innovation system is established for strengthening the connection and the action of three aspects: the method comprises the steps of firstly, innovation and cooperation between enterprises, and innovation and cooperation between enterprises and colleges and scientific research institutions; secondly, the intermediary mechanism plays an important role of a bridge among the innovation main bodies; third, the strategy and policy of industrial development of government in innovation
Guidance, and coordination, conformity and integration of government departments in job functions. In a national innovation system, the subject is a community composed of enterprises, universities and scientific research institutions, and core intelligence can promote innovation and technical progress of the enterprises.
The national innovation system plays a vital role in economic development and technical progress of countries in the world, and western developed countries accumulate abundant experiences after decades of exploration, form a productive achievement transformation system from technical scientific research success to market success, and play an increasingly important role in a technical innovation system. The following are the more influential tissues in europe and america:
1. NTTC national technology transfer center-the most mature conversion model of commercial results
The method is characterized in that: NTTC was initiated and approved by the United states congress in 1989, and its purpose is to promote commercialization of the national technical results in the United states, and belongs to the non-profit service organization. At present, the operation of NTTC mainly centers on three business fields of technical evaluation, technical pairing, training and professional development and consultation, and meanwhile, the NTTC is also in the fields of actively expanding research project sponsorship, technical auction, technical donation, electronic commerce and the like. The operation fund is mainly originated from the American congress and the organization of technical source, such as: NASA (united states aerospace administration), BMDO (united states ballistic missile defense organization), technical application organizations such as SBA (united states small business administration office), EPA (united states environmental protection agency), and the like.
2. Steinbis foundation (STW), Germany, the best mode of outcome transformation to solve the problem
The method is characterized in that: STW is a nationwide technology transfer organization with civilians assistance in germany, established in 1971, headquarters in stuttgart, bardenburg. The STW is mainly directed to medium and small enterprise services. There are five aspects to transfer center traffic: counseling, research and development, training, international technology transfer, and evaluation and counseling of accepted government funded items. The help to the enterprise is not only technical, but also economic and all aspects of the design. STW now 360 multiple transfer centers, 3500 expert libraries and corresponding information networks, have evolved from "partner of technology transfer" to "an organization for problem-solving full-service". It is an active feature that provides the most applicable, customized solution to the problem for the business seeking help. The transfer work is developed according to projects, and the comprehensive project is completed by the cooperation of a plurality of centers. STWs offer the potential to fully solve problems, both on a topical and methodological basis, and to take care of the benefits of each. This is a factor in the success of STW to date. STW has some developmental funds in its initial stages, and is completely self-supporting after development.
3. BTG British technology group-achievement transformation mode with widest distribution of technology service network
The method is characterized in that: BTG considers that capital is no longer a scarce factor in production in the new economic era and investors should accept higher risk, lower average return and longer term investment. BTG technology is 63% sourced in europe and 37% from the united states, with companies accounting for 52% and scientific institutions accounting for 48%. There are 40 european scientific institutions and 50 north american scientific institutions among BTG's new technology partners, and have a cooperative relationship with many well-known technology developers worldwide. BTG is a company which develops technology development and investment comprehensively, has various industrialized ways, has the keen insight of comprehensively understanding early technology and market potential, and has the successful performance of a person in the aspect of obtaining return through intellectual property rights.

Disclosure of Invention
The invention aims to eliminate the weakness that in the information explosion age, enterprises do not have more energy to collect and utilize favorable policies and useful information which are useful for the enterprises, and provide a set of high and new technical result conversion service system which is tailored for the enterprises.
The high and new technical achievement conversion service system comprises a presentation layer, a business layer and a data layer, wherein the presentation layer is connected with the business layer, and the business layer is connected with the data layer. The presentation layer comprises at least one communication medium, wherein the communication medium can be a computer connected with the internet, a telephone and video conference system accessed to a public telephone network or a private network; the business layer is a display medium which integrates a plurality of functional modules, the display medium is a webpage interface, a telephone answering system or a video display system, and the functional modules comprise eight modules of scientific and technological information, scientific and technological talents, scientific and technological intermediaries, investment financing, resource allocation, policy and regulation, achievement management and market development; the data layer is a warehouse which gathers data and can fetch the data, and the data comprises result conversion resource data, result conversion enterprise data, result conversion financing data and result conversion supply and demand data. The presentation layer and the service layer can be connected through the internet, a public telephone network and a private network, and the service layer and the data layer are connected through an internal bus of the computer.
The working method of the high and new technical result conversion service system comprises the following processes:
1. the system firstly collects information from multiple aspects such as governments, research and development units, enterprises, financial and investment institutions, element markets, associations, intermediary institutions, incubation bases and the like, and compiles the information to form an information base;
2. the system publishes the compiled information base, and enterprises with achievement transformation requirements can know and enter the system to enter a high and new technological achievement transformation process through the internet, the call center and the visual system;
3. the enterprises with requirements find other enterprises which jointly wish to jointly develop to participate in the achievement conversion process through the opportunity of combining project recommendation, achievement display, production and study provided by the system;
4. in the achievement transformation process, the system provides professional service institutions such as assessment, mediation, patent, law and the like to assist the achievement transformation process to be smoothly carried out;
5. the system further provides useful information such as policy support, technology transfer and the like to help enterprises to commercialize research and development results;
6. the system combines related units to provide means such as financing, market expansion, share right transfer, asset reorganization and the like, so that the research and development achievement can be finally industrialized to complete the conversion of high and new technical achievements;
7. after the system identifies that the enterprise participates in the achievement conversion process, the achievement conversion state is monitored in the whole process, and information related to the state is automatically provided for the enterprise according to the state.

Referring to fig. 1, a high and new technical result conversion service system 10 is composed of a presentation layer 11, a business layer 12, and a data layer 13. The presentation layer 11 is connected to a service layer 12, and the service layer 12 is connected to a data layer 13. The presentation layer 11 includes 3 communication media including a computer 101 connected to the internet (internet), a telephone 102 connected to a public telephone network, and a video conference system 103. The computer 101 is used for connecting the service layer 12 by using the internet, and a user can directly browse information transmitted by the service layer 12 through the internet through the computer 101 and can further input related information to the service layer 12 through the computer 101, and obtain a result fed back by the service layer 12. The telephone 102 is used to connect to the service layer 12 via public telephone network, and the user can use the telephone 102 to communicate with the manual or automatic voice system inside the service layer 12 directly via the public telephone network. The video conference system 103 is used for connecting the service layer 12 by using a private network, and a user can use the video conference system 103 to directly communicate information with the service layer 12 through the private network.
The service layer 12 is a display medium integrating 8 function modules, and the display medium may be a web interface corresponding to the computer 101, a telephone answering system corresponding to the telephone 102, and a video display system corresponding to the video conference system 103 according to the difference of users. The functional module directly provides relevant information to the computer 101, the telephone 102 and the video conference system 103 through the corresponding internet, public telephone network and private network. The functional modules include eight modules, namely a scientific and technological information service 121, a scientific and technological talent service 123, a scientific and technological intermediary service 126, an investment financing service 122, a resource allocation service 128, a policy and regulation service 125, a result management service 124 and a market development service 127. The scientific and technological information service 121 mainly provides technical requirements, difficult problem attack and customs, cooperation seeking, result novelty searching, result detection and other information, for example, the requirement that an enterprise has a difficult problem attack and customs, the system 10 extracts information of related scientific research institutions from the data layer 13 and helps the enterprise to contact the scientific research institutions to jointly organize the difficult problem attack and customs, and if the requirement that the enterprise has a result novelty searching, the system 10 searches service information of an authoritative novelty searching organization from the data layer 13 for the enterprise to contact and use. The investment financing service 122 mainly provides information such as government support, loan guarantee, risk investment, technical equity share, property assignment, marketing development, etc., for example, when an enterprise has financing requirements, the system 10 extracts information of an evaluation organization from the data layer 13 to help the enterprise evaluate to obtain results, and then provides a department investment and an investment enterprise to help the enterprise financing. The service technology talent service 123 mainly provides information such as technology experts, job title assessment, talent base construction, etc., for example, corresponding needs of an enterprise, and the system 10 extracts information of a talent service center from the data layer 13 for the enterprise to use. The outcome management service 124 primarily provides outcome management information, such as that required by the enterprise, and the system 10 extracts the outcome management information from the data layer 13 for use by the enterprise. The policy and regulation service 125 mainly provides information such as scientific and technological policies, policy consultation, reporting guidance, etc., for reporting the requirements of high and new technology enterprises, and the system 10 obtains information of a high and new technology achievement transformation service center from the data layer 13 for enterprise contact and application. The services 126 provide information such as patent applications, assessment of results, reward of results, standards establishment, technical property brokerages, financial consultants, etc. the system 10 extracts service information of patent agencies from the data layer 13 for enterprise contact. The market development service 127 mainly provides information such as product sales, advertisement planning, product appearance design, process flow design, and sales network construction, for example, an enterprise has a demand for constructing a sales network, and the system 10 extracts information of a professional planning company from the data layer 13 for the enterprise to use. The resource allocation service 129 mainly provides information such as production sites, experimental sites, incubation bases, etc., for example, an enterprise has a requirement for building a factory building to expand production, and the system 10 extracts service information related to an industrial park from the data layer 13 for the enterprise to use.
The data layer 13 is a repository that aggregates data and can fetch data, including outcome transformation resource data 131, outcome transformation enterprise data 132, outcome transformation financing data 133, and outcome transformation supply and demand data 134. The service layer 12 and the data layer 13 are connected through an internal bus of the computer. The achievement transformation resource data 131 mainly comprises resource data such as policy resources from the government, research and development resources from scientific research institutions, financing resources from financial institutions, professional resources from professional service institutions, and the like, the achievement transformation enterprise data 132 mainly comprises information related to enterprises in the achievement transformation process, the achievement transformation financing data 133 mainly comprises information related to government support, loan guarantee, risk investment, technical admission, property right transfer, institutions related to marketing development, and government policies, and the achievement transformation supply and demand data 134 mainly comprises related supply and demand data such as technical supply and demand, capital demand, talent demand, and the like.
Referring to fig. 2, the high and new technical result transformation process 20 includes the following 4 steps, namely, a result development stage 201, a result product stage 202, a result commercialization stage 203 and a result industrialization stage 204. The achievement research and development stage 201, the achievement product stage 202, the achievement commercialization stage 203 and the achievement industrialization stage 204 correspond to four links, namely research and development resource integration, technology transfer or transfer, market resource optimization configuration and formation of related industries and supporting systems. Correspondingly, there are 3 stages corresponding to the high and new technical achievement transformation step in the high and new technical achievement transformation service process 30, and the 3 stages are a transformation project reservation stage 301, a transformation project identification stage 302, a transformation falling administration service and market resource allocation stage 303 respectively. In the conversion project storage stage corresponding to the achievement development stage 201, the system 10 can provide information from universities and colleges, research institutions, technical exchanges, councils, enterprises and technical markets, provide information support for enterprise research and development products, organize research and development activities of the enterprises, help the enterprises to make more clear research and development directions, enable capital markets to contact and understand the current research and development situations of the enterprises, organize capital investment for research and development, help the enterprises to strive for important national subjects, and accept important national projects; in the conversion project identification stage 302 corresponding to the result product stage 202, the system 10 may organize technology transfer pairing activities, or introduce an evaluation organization and an intermediary organization to accurately evaluate the research and development results and help the enterprise financing in a technology equity mode, and further enable the enterprise to be supported by subsequent policies after accepting national key projects; in the conversion and marketing service and market resource allocation stage 303 corresponding to the achievement commercialization stage 203 and the achievement industrialization stage 204, the system 10 collects preferential policies or useful information from an economic technology development area, a scientific and technological park, a market planning and marketing institution and an idle equipment market, provides financing, business planning and sales network expansion services for the enterprise to commercialize the research and development achievement, gathers strong information resources from a joint property exchange, a marketing company, a capital market and an industrial economic company, helps the enterprise obtain more abundant funds through stock right transfer and asset reorganization to expand the reproduction and drive a batch of related industries to form an industrialization base.
